Since our foundation in 2010 Creative Education Trust has grown in a gradual and considered way. We are now a network of 17 schools across the East and West Midlands and on the East coast, educating 13.500 children and young people. Sixth form education

Abbeyfield SchoolAsh Green SchoolThe Hart SchoolWeavers Academy and Wrenn School offer a post-16 education experience which is personalised to extend opportunities and transformational in broadening horizons. Students are advised by sixth-form specialists on their subject choices and supported in their options for transition to higher education, training or employment. We aim to balance wide choice with high academic expectations, keeping avenues open and pushing students to achieve what they may not at first think possible. Each sixth form is community-centred, with plentiful opportunities to demonstrate leadership and the nurture of younger peers.

Groups of students from Creative Education Trust sixth forms compete annually at the Creative Education Trust Public Speaking and Essay Writing competitions.

Catering Services and Working to Feed Our Children

Creative Education Trust places a very significant emphasis upon ensuring children are provided with options for healthy and nutritious meals whilst at school. The Trust has procured contracted catering services to partner with us to provide food to our schools. The services provided are competitively benchmarked for quality and value for money.

The services include a range of options to support children at lunchtime and also for breakfast and break times.

The work with our contracted partner places emphasis upon:

  • Healthy and tasty meals, which are cooked using fresh and nutritious ingredients whilst catering for various dietary needs.
  • Consistent, high-quality menus to ensure quality of offering.
  • Comprehensive menu choices to ensure children receive the necessary nutrition for their growth and development, but also ensuring we are inclusive in our offerings.
  • Wherever possible, schools have access to breakfast schemes or are provided with breakfast options.
  • We also provide food and refreshments and hospitality in support of enrichment activity.
  • Ensuring that the catering teams can deliver the best in well-equipped facilities.
